DS 19 OPERATION No. DS 100-2 : Stripping and assembling an engine-gearbox assembly for replacement of the engine 44
TOOLS
34 Fit the clutch cylinder, connect the control rod to the fork and fit the belts on the high pressure pump. Fit the
feed pipe and connect to the clutch cylinder (spanner 2219-T or 2221-T, see Pl. 72, fig. 4) . . . . . . . . . . Spanner 2219-T or
Spanner 2221-T
35 To fit the high pressure pump :
a) Offer up the high pressure pump assembly together with the connecting pipe between the pump and
pressure regulator. Fit the fixing spindle and fit the nut (cars produced after October 1958)
(spanner 2280-T, see Pl. 72, fig. 5) .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. Spanner 2280-T
a) Offer up the high pressure pump assembly together with the connecting pipe between the pump and b)
Offer up the pump and fixing spindle assembly together with the connecting pipe between the pump and
pressure regulator fitted with new ring seals (cars produced before October 1958).
Fit the spindle fixing nut.
c) Fit the screw of the plate securing the connecting pipe on the gearbox.
d) Connect the high pressure pump tie-rod, fit the nut without tightening (plain and spring washers) . . . . . . 12 mm box spanner
e) Put the driving belts in position.
36 To fit the brake unit (see P1. 141 and 142):
a) Offer up the brake units fitted with their rear brackets. Tighten the fixing screws of the brackets and
fit an iron locking wire between the two upper screws in order to avoid unscrewing .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. 14-19 mm box spanners
b) Connect the feed pipes to the brake units and connect the accelerated idling pipe to the left-hand brake
(spanner 2219-T or 2221-T, see Pl. 72, fig. 4) .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. Spanner 2219-T or
Spanner 2221-T
c) Fit the connecting cable, pull the centre part towards the rear, in order to fit the sheath end pieces.
Connect the cable to the brake levers and fit the adjusting nuts.
37 To fit the dynamo :
a) Offer up the dynamo and fit the fixing screws (plain and spring washers). Put the belts in position . . . . 14 mm spanner
14 mm box spanner
b) Fit the dynamo tie-rod. Fit the fixing nuts, without locking (plain and spring washers) . . . . . . . . . . . . . . 12 mm spanner
12 mm box spanner
c) Adjust the dynamo and high pressure pump belts (see Op. DS 231-0).
NOTE - The crossmember, the pressure regulator, the radiator and the expansion chamber bracket should
be fitted after the gearbox has been fitted on the car.
